Ghost_47 Posted March 10, 2014 Share Posted March 10, 2014 (edited) Bonjour, j'ai le projet de faire un petit lifting à mon template prestashop. Je cherche à rendre "fixe" (stay up) lors du scroll dow, mon top menu ainsi que mon User info block. Exactement de la même manière que sur ce site: http://fr.topshop.com/ (Menu et "panier, compte etc." fixé en haut de l'écran lors du scroll down) Grâce au template RainDrop, j'ai pu avoir ce fameux menu fixe. Mais pas le User info block... J'ai trouvé quelques pistes quant au jQuery afin de donner cet effet là, mais mon principal problème est que je ne sais pas ce que je dois modifier pour personnaliser mon User info block en vue de le rendre fixe. Merci d'avance pour votre précieuse aide EDIT: Sujet résolu, j'ai réutilisé le script rendant le menu fixe de mon thème: script.js du thème RainDrop Edited March 13, 2014 by Ghost_47 (see edit history) Link to comment Share on other sites More sharing options...
Qazema Posted March 10, 2014 Share Posted March 10, 2014 Salut, En fait position:fixed en css suffit amplement si tu veux juste que ton block panier suive le scroll down de la page. Le javascript sur l'exemple que tu montres sert à ajouter une classe à la balise body, cette classe va permettre de cacher certains blocs du header lorsque l'on scroll down : le logo, barre de recherche, etc... passent en display none (avec un petit effet de transition). Link to comment Share on other sites More sharing options...
Ghost_47 Posted March 10, 2014 Author Share Posted March 10, 2014 Merci de ta réponse. Je recherche exactement cet effet "le logo, barre de recherche, etc... passent en display none" lors du scroll down ! Mais tu saurais me dire où sont situées les propriétés CSS du User info block ? (theme\nomdutheme\module\... ?) Link to comment Share on other sites More sharing options...
Qazema Posted March 11, 2014 Share Posted March 11, 2014 Tu trouveras les propriétés css du user info block dans racine/modules/blockuserinfo/blockuserinfo.css N'oublies pas de créer un override dans ton thème ( racine/themes/tonTheme/css/modules/blockuserinfo/blockuserinfo.css ). Pour le javascript, inspires toi du site que tu as mis en exemple. Link to comment Share on other sites More sharing options...
Ghost_47 Posted March 12, 2014 Author Share Posted March 12, 2014 Hum parfait merci Le sujet est résolu. Link to comment Share on other sites More sharing options...
Mediacom87 Posted March 12, 2014 Share Posted March 12, 2014 Bonjour, Topic [Résolu]Si, après avoir posté dans un topic, vous trouvez une solution à votre problème, merci de venir le signaler et de décrire cette solution.De plus, si vous êtes l'auteur du topic pour lequel une solution a été apportée, éditer le premier post et ajouter la mention [Résolu] au début du titre.Pour marquer un topic comme [Résolu] :- Editer le premier post du topic en cliquant sur le bouton "Editer",- Cliquer sur le bouton "Utiliser l'éditeur complet",- Ajouter la mention "[Résolu] " au début du titre de votre topic et cliquez sur le bouton "Envoyer le message modifié". 1 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now